### Step 2: Update reset-flow service config

The revamped password reset flow in Keyhaven replaces the single-use token table with signed, time-boxed reset links. Reviewers: confirm the old token issuer is fully disabled before merging — running both paths concurrently caused duplicate emails in staging. Token TTL drops from 24h to 30m; rate limiting on the request endpoint is now mandatory. The legacy endpoint returns 410 once the flag flips. Apply the following values to the reset-flow service before deploy.

deployment values, fajog-bawep:
[druix]
team = lamwyn
access_code = ac_4d55fa
owner = istix.eliok
host = druix.halixforge.test
port = 8000
peer = oliir.qirvansoft.local
salt = cb966147
pin = 7543

**Postmortem timeline — Farelight pricing experiment**

14:22 — On-call paged after checkout conversions dropped sharply on the Farelight platform. Investigation showed the ticket-pricing experiment had begun serving the treatment price to 100% of traffic instead of the intended 10% split, due to a misconfigured rollout flag pushed earlier that afternoon. Experiment was halted at 14:41 and prices reverted. The deploy responsible was identified by the token recorded below.

session token of fadug-hahap = htk3_554

Handover Note — Project Kestrel

Tomas — as I head off to run the Ardenport office, here's where things stand on the possible acquisition of Millbrae Systems, codenamed Kestrel. Diligence is halfway done; their pipeline looks healthier than expected, though churn in their mid-market tier needs a closer look. Sales leads should keep quiet but start mapping account overlaps. Rhona Calloway owns the data room. Nothing signed yet, so no outreach to their customers. The broader plan sits in the note below.

confidential, kahop-yahap: Project Weniel slips by six weeks because of the staffing delay.